​Free School Meals

As the number of eligible students for Free School Meals is used as part of the calculation for the school’s funding, it is important that if you qualify you complete and return a Free School Meals application form. Please return the application form to Mrs Sheffield-Cole, via the School Office. All replies will be kept strictly confidential. Free school meals are available to pupils in receipt of, or whose parents are in receipt of, one or more of the following:

  • Income Support
  • Income-based Jobseeker’s Allowance
  • Income-related Employment and Support Allowance
  • Support under Part VI of the Immigration and Asylum Act 1999
  • The guarantee element of Pension Credit
  • Child Tax Credit (provided you’re not also entitled to Working Tax Credit and have an annual gross income of no more than £16,190)
  • Working Tax Credit ‘run-on’ – paid for 4 weeks after you stop qualifying for Working Tax Credit
  • Universal Credit – if you apply on or after 1 April 2018 your household income must be less than £7,400 a year (after tax and not including any benefits you get). If your child is eligible for free school meals, they’ll remain eligible until they finish the phase of schooling (primary or secondary) they’re in on 31 March 2022.

We operate a cashless payment system in the school canteen; those eligible for Free School Meals will have exactly the same account arrangements as those who pay for their meals. Free School Meal students are therefore not distinguishable from students who pay for their lunch.

Free School Meals will also have Breakfast Club available before school in the canteen, which includes one of the following, each morning before school;

Toast x 2 with butter (cooked to order)
Porridge (cooked to order)
Bowl of Cereal served with 200ml portion of milk (Rice Crispies 40g, Frosties 40g or Weetabix x 2 portions)

​Year 11 Free school Meals students will also be entitled to a free Pre-school exam breakfast. Where they will be offered the following breakfast on the mornings of their exams:

1 x bacon bap
1 x fruit portion – Banana, apple or orange
1 x fruit yogurt
1 x orange or apple juice carton

There is no requirement to use Breakfast Club but it is available for all Free School Meal students. The students do not need to use their thumb print, they are just required to take their chosen items from the lists highlighted previously, to one of the tills in the canteen and give their name.
